Output 04a3d51fe2351b95a02a1bb3c533b1785ebc64e24cdd1a7714260ed88f35711f:0

value
28839589
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5f2e0ce0d2191c3ea1581e7cc50f330e24946ac0 OP_EQUAL
address
MGaRbHWKz8mFxuUYknaa3wCCjjVTNssz1c
transaction
04a3d51fe2351b95a02a1bb3c533b1785ebc64e24cdd1a7714260ed88f35711f
spent
true